Global disruptions have given opportunity for domestic defence industry to bolster manufacturing capabilities to make India net exporter, says CDS General Anil Chauhan in Ammo India 2024 Conference

August 8, 2024 Photo(s): By PIB
The Chief of Defence Staff Gen Anil Chauhan addressing at Ammo India 2024 Conference organised by industry body FICCI, in New Delhi on August 8, 2024.

Chief of Defence Staff General Anil Chauhan today stated that the global disruptions have presented an opportunity for the Indian Defence Eco-system to ramp up their defence manufacturing capabilities so that India transcends from being an importer to being an exporter of munitions, as well as, ammunition. He was speaking at Ammo India 2024 Conference organised by industry body FICCI in New Delhi on August 8, 2024.

CDS said that the global geopolitical environment is in a state of flux. “We are passing through an era of big global disruptions. Amidst the vagaries of the volatility, uncertainty, complexity and ambiguity (VUCA) of the World, the global arms industry is grappling with a seemingly insurmountable problem of widening demand and supply gap,” he stressed.

General Anil Chauhan highlighted the importance of Aatmanirbharta and self-reliance in defence and emphasised how it is central to attaining strategic autonomy for the nation. He mentioned various policy changes, reforms and the initiatives taken by the Ministry of Defence & the armed forces to promote Make in India and Make for the World drive especially with respect to ammunition manufacturing.

The Chief of Defence Staff Gen Anil Chauhan visits an exhibition during Ammo India 2024 Conference organised by industry body FICCI, in New Delhi on August 8, 2024.

Underscoring the significance of about Civil - Military Fusion, CDS called upon the troika of the Services, Defence Industries and the Scientists including Academia to come together for promoting the nation's Aatmanirbharta drive.

The full day event has sessions discussing Ammunition requirements for Tanks & AFVs, Artillery, Air Defence, Aerial and Navy, Munitions for Unmanned Platforms, Loitering Ammunition and Futuristic Munitions as also Small Arms. The CDS also inaugurated an exhibition showcasing Atmanirbharta in munitions.
